Zero-variate data
| Data | Observed | Predicted | (RE) | Unit | Description | Reference |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| ab | 24 | 23.88 | (0.005122) | d | age at birth | RushDest2020 |
| tx | 10 | 10 | (3.193e-06) | d | time since birth at fledging | RushDest2020 |
| tp | 119 | 117.6 | (0.01197) | d | time since birth at puberty | RushDest2020 |
| tR | 365 | 365 | ( 0) | d | time since birth at first reproduction | guess |
| am | 4015 | 4023 | (0.002029) | d | life span | AnAge |
| Ww0 | 18 | 16.59 | (0.07859) | g | intitial wet weight | avibase |
| Wwb | 12 | 13.08 | (0.08985) | g | wet weight at birth | Chri2020 |
| Wwi | 472 | 476.8 | (0.01018) | g | ultimate wet weight | avibase |
| Wwim | 585 | 576.8 | (0.01409) | g | ultimate wet weight for males | avibase |
| Ri | 0.03151 | 0.03139 | (0.003664) | #/d | maximum reprod rate | RushDest2020 |

Discussion
- Males are assumed to differ from females by {p_Am} only
- mod_1: Pseudo-data point k is used, rather than k_J; Parameter t_R is added, replacing clutch interval t_N. Postnatal T is based on PrinPres1991, see get_T_Aves. See further the revision page, theme puberty
